Electronics Technician, Senior
About the role
We are seeking a highly skilled Senior Electronics Technician to support the installation, maintenance, troubleshooting, and repair of electronic systems and equipment across our facilities. This role is responsible for ensuring the safe, efficient, and code-compliant operation of a wide range of electronic infrastructure while providing technical leadership and guidance to team members.
Responsibilities
- Install, assemble, test, and maintain electronic systems, equipment, and wiring using hand and power tools
- Diagnose and repair malfunctioning systems, components, and equipment using specialized testing devices (e.g., voltmeters, oscilloscopes)
- Inspect systems and components to identify hazards, defects, and compliance issues with applicable codes and standards
- Plan and execute the layout and installation of wiring, fixtures, and electronic equipment based on specifications and safety requirements
- Read and interpret blueprints, schematics, and technical drawings to determine system configurations
- Connect wiring to control boards, relays, and other electronic components
- Perform repairs and replacements of wiring, equipment, and fixtures as needed
- Provide input to management regarding equipment condition and potential safety risks
- Use a wide range of testing and diagnostic tools to ensure system functionality and safety
- Maintain accurate records, complete reports, and manage work orders within the CMMS system
- Assist with estimating materials, labor, and project requirements
- Provide technical guidance and training to junior staff or team members
- Respond to facility needs and assist during emergencies, including supporting critical equipment and systems
Requirements
- Advanced technical training, certification, or licensure in electronics or electrical work
- Experience working in a facilities, healthcare, or institutional environment
- Prior experience leading or training others
Qualifications
- Education/Training: Two-year Associate degree program in Electronics
- Experience: Four years of related experience in lieu of an associate degree in Electronics
Skills
- Strong troubleshooting and diagnostic skills
- Ability to read and interpret blueprints and technical documentation
- Proficiency with testing equipment and hand/power tools
- Knowledge of applicable electrical codes and safety standards
